Tire Size: Dimensions for Proper Fit and Performance

Tire size is the measurement of a tire, usually indicated as a combination of numbers and letters on the tire sidewall. For example, a car tire size might be 205/60R16, where 205 represents the width of the tire in millimeters, 60 is the aspect ratio, and 16 is the diameter of the wheel in inches. Different vehicles require specific tire sizes to ensure proper fit, performance, and safety. Choosing the right tire size is crucial for the overall functionality of the vehicle.

What does a tire size number mean?

For example, in a car tire size like 205/60R16, 205 represents the width of the tire in millimeters, 60 is the aspect ratio (the height of the sidewall as a percentage of the width), and 16 is the diameter of the wheel in inches.
Changing the tire size on a vehicle should be done carefully. It may be possible with some modifications, but it can affect the speedometer accuracy, handling, and may void the vehicle's warranty. It's best to consult a professional.
No, not all tire sizes are available for every vehicle. Each vehicle has specific tire size requirements based on its design, wheel size, and performance needs. You need to choose a tire size that is compatible with your vehicle.

Crucial for Vehicle Performance and Safety

Crucial for Vehicle Performance and Safety

Tire size, indicated by numbers and letters (e.g., 225/55 R17), is vital for vehicle operation. The correct size ensures proper handling, comfort, and fuel efficiency, and matches the vehicle's suspension system. Incorrect sizing can lead to instability, longer braking distances, and other safety risks.
